The Idaho Falls Chukars of the Pioneer League ended the 2025 season with a record of 51 wins and 38 losses, finishing third in the league's North Division.

The Chukars plated 948 runs, tops in the circuit. Idaho Falls gave up 829 runs. Trevor Rogers paced the team with 28 home runs, while Jacob Jablonski, Simon Baumgardt and Tyler Wyatt each walloped 15 or more as well. Trevor Rogers drove in 104 runs and topped all qualifying hitters on the roster by connecting at a .379 clip. Gary Grosjean led the squad with 11 wins and a team-best 5.46 ERA, leading regular hurlers. Troy Percival served as manager.
